Vidya Balan to be conferred with the degree of Doctor of Arts Honoris Causa

  • IndiaGlitz, [Monday,June 01 2015]

Powerhouse performer, Vidya Balan, will be conferred with the degree of Doctor of Arts Honoris Causa by Rai University at a special convocation ceremony held at suburban five star Hotel on Monday.

The University has decided to award Vidya Balan with an Honorary Doctorate for her exceptional contribution to the Indian Film Industry and for her contribution to Empowering Womanhood in the country.

Based in Ahmadabad, Gujarat, Rai University provides world class education and empowering opportunities for all sections of society, especially for girls from the underprivileged sections of society.

While Vidya Balan's unmatched excellence and dedication to her craft , has won her several accolades including a National award and several Filmfare awards. . The Government of India also awarded her with the fourth highest civilian award Padma Shri' in 2014 for her strong portrayal of female protagonists and for pioneering a change in the concept of a film heroine.

Vidya now adds another feather to her hat, and receives a honorary doctorate from the Rai University , in the week of her completion of 10 years in the Hindi film industry.

Confirming the news says Dr.Harbeen Arora, Chancellor,Rai University, "Among the league of iconic actors, Vidya is a pioneer in every way. Her films epitomize a distinct Indianness and a powerful womanhood. For her outstanding contribution to Indian cinema, for creating a new space for empowered womanhood in Indian society, for her unmatched excellence and dedication to her craft, Rai University will be conferring upon her degree of Doctor of Arts, honoris causa."

Rai University who will be bestowing Vidya Balan with the title will also launch a special scholarship program in her honor. The "Vidya Balan University Scholarship" , is a scholarship which includes free education for under privileged girls. This includes completely free University education for the entire duration of degree program at Rai University, including boarding and lodging for one underprivileged girl nominated by Vidya every year.

Says Vidya Balan, "It is truly humbling and overwhelming to receive this honor. What makes this even more special is that I complete 10 years in the Hindi film industry on the 10th june (in 10 days) . There can be no bigger compliment for an actor than to have done work that has touched peoples lives".
